12232320838957 has 2 divisors, whose sum is σ = 12232320838958. Its totient is φ = 12232320838956.
The previous prime is 12232320838901. The next prime is 12232320838963. The reversal of 12232320838957 is 75983802323221.
It is a strong prime.
It can be written as a sum of positive squares in only one way, i.e., 8535664755396 + 3696656083561 = 2921586^2 + 1922669^2 .
It is a cyclic number.
It is a de Polignac number, because none of the positive numbers 2k-12232320838957 is a prime.
It is a junction number, because it is equal to n+sod(n) for n = 12232320838898 and 12232320838907.
It is a congruent number.
It is not a weakly prime, because it can be changed into another prime (12232320808957) by changing a digit.
It is a polite number, since it can be written as a sum of consecutive naturals, namely, 6116160419478 + 6116160419479.
It is an arithmetic number, because the mean of its divisors is an integer number (6116160419479).
Almost surely, 212232320838957 is an apocalyptic number.
It is an amenable number.
12232320838957 is a deficient number, since it is larger than the sum of its proper divisors (1).
12232320838957 is an equidigital number, since it uses as much as digits as its factorization.
12232320838957 is an evil number, because the sum of its binary digits is even.
The product of its (nonzero) digits is 8709120, while the sum is 55.
